A recipe for pursuing your passion is what it is all about, every artist can relate to this.  
Here is my recipe in order to create;
C  –  R  –  E  –  A  –  T  –  E
CCreate a space to work
RRoutine, set up the best time for you to work!
EEstablish good habits, expect error & excellence.
AAlways begin with gratitude.
T Time – take time, start small.
EEnjoy what you do.
As artists, we never start with the perfect space, nor the best materials, but we work towards the dream space, and allow time to know that we need to honor our passion and juggle life.
One can pursue a career in the midst of mother-hood or even add it to our day job by carving out a window of time each day.  Try 2 to 3 hours a day and commit to working on your passion.
